Kia has introduced a premium in-car streaming service for its European customers, enhancing the entertainment options available during travel. This new service offers seamless access to popular streaming platforms like Netflix and Disney+, allowing passengers to enjoy their favorite movies and shows directly from Kia’s integrated infotainment system.
The initiative reflects Kia’s commitment to improving the in-car experience by leveraging advanced technology and connectivity. With this service, users can stream content over a stable internet connection built into the vehicle, eliminating the need for external devices. This innovation is designed to provide a more enjoyable and convenient journey for both drivers and passengers.
Key Features of Kia’s In-Car Streaming Service
- Access to popular platforms: Netflix and Disney+ available from the dashboard.
- Built-in internet connectivity: Streaming without relying on mobile devices.
- Enhanced passenger entertainment: Ideal for long trips and daily commutes.
- Seamless integration: Easy to navigate within Kia’s infotainment system interface.
This move positions Kia as a frontrunner in the automotive industry, focusing on connected car experiences that cater to modern consumer demands for instant entertainment and connectivity on the go. By partnering with leading streaming services, Kia aims to differentiate its vehicles and appeal to tech-savvy customers across Europe.
